Gary Rhodes to Attend the Taste of New Zealand Festival
Gary Rhodes to Attend the Taste of New Zealand Festival Credit: Paul Blomfield PR

International culinary superstar Gary Rhodes is set to join a stellar lineup of chefs and foodies when he attends Taste of New Zealand; 19th – 22nd October at Victoria Park, Auckland. 

Known as an ambassador for British cuisine, Gary Rhodes is the author of nearly 20 books and has starred on numerous Television cooking shows including his own popular series Rhodes Across Britain.

He has cooked for royalty including Princess Diana, the Manchester United Football Club and has restaurants in London, Dubai and in five star hotels around the world. He has accumulated an impressive six Michelin Stars for his efforts.

His first time in the country, Rhodes will make an appearance each day of the Taste of New Zealand Festival, in the Fisher & Paykel Chef’s Kitchen, demonstrating the cooking skill and flair that has won him this critical acclaim.

Chef Rhodes joins another UK cooking stalwart Rick Stein at Taste of New Zealand, who brings his passion for Malaysian cooking to our shores to combine the flavours of South East Asia with local produce.

Our own Annabel Langbein will also be in attendance and releasing her new book Annabel Langbein Free Range in the City exclusively at the opening night of Taste of New Zealand. Annabel will be back in the country fresh from her own guest appearances in Europe where her books and TV show are highly rated.

Also appearing at the festival is Kiwi ex-pat Warren Turnbull of District Dining, along with mates MasterChef judge Josh Emmet and acclaimed Sydney based chef Justin North.

Metro Magazine’s Restaurant of the Year Award Winner – The Grove’s Ben Bayly and Michael Dearth bring some of Auckland’s best dishes to Taste of New Zealand, alongside top restaurants Marvel Grill, Monsoon Poon, The Wharf, Cocoro and Cru at Sale St (formerly Dallows).

The Taste of New Zealand Festival 2011 also plays host to the inaugural Taste of New Zealand Awards (TONZA), an initiative to recognise New Zealand restaurants that strive to showcase the flavours of their region and to utilise local suppliers and producers.

TONZA recipients this year who will appear at the Taste of New Zealand festival are: Christchurch’s Restaurant Schwass, True South Dining Room from the Rees Hotel in Queenstown, Hawkes Bay’s The Farm at Cape Kidnappers, Te Whau from Waiheke Island. These restaurants will receive their awards in the Fisher & Paykel Chefs Kitchen on Wednesday evening of the event, and visitors will be able to taste their signature dishes throughout the festival.
